At a glance
Hand-knotted in Iran: a Nain of 233 × 156 cm. It covers approximately 3.63 m², or 7.6' × 5.1'. Nain rugs are traditionally finely knotted, with pale ivory and blue palettes.
Materials and construction
Construction: wool, silk in the pile over a cotton foundation. It is entirely hand-knotted. Weight is given as ap.12kg.

Knot density and quality
The stated knot density is 900,000–999,999 knots/m². Very fine knotting of this kind takes many times the working hours and shows correspondingly precise pattern work.
